Harte, Paddy.
Young tigers and mongrel foxes – A Life in Politics.
Dublin, O’Brien Press, 2005. 24 cm. 351 pages with 8 pages of plates with illustrations. Original Hardcover with original dustjacket. Excellent condition with only minor signs of external wear.
Much more than another political memoir, this is an honest, no-punches-pulled account of Irish politics by a man who served as a Dáil Deputy for thirty-six years, including a revealing appraisal of the personalities and leadership of James Dillon, Liam Cosgrave, Garret FitzGerald, Alan Dukes and John Bruton.
With a constituency adjoining the Border, Paddy Harte had a particular understanding of the Northern situation and the book discloses his pioneering attempts to create dialogue between activists and politicians on all sides of the divide at a time when such contact was unheard of.
